Data structures and algorithms big o notation

WebAug 22, 2024 · This item: The Bible of Algorithms and Data Structures: A Complex Subject Simply Explained (Runtime Complexity, Big O …

Big O Notation Explained with Examples - FreeCodecamp

WebMar 22, 2024 · In general, the worst-case scenario of a Binary Search is Log of n + 1. The Big O notation for Binary Search is O(log N). In contrast to O(N) which takes an additional step for each data element, O(log N) … WebDec 21, 2024 · Data structure's Big O Notation provides information about an algorithm's performance under various conditions. In other words, it provides the worst-case complexity or upper-bound runtime of an algorithm. Big O Notation in Data Structure A change in input size can affect how well an algorithm performs. crystal byu https://massageclinique.net

Introduction to Big O Notation - Towards Data Science

WebBig O Notation in Data Structures Asymptotic analysis is the study of how the algorithm's performance changes when the order of the input size changes. We employ big … WebWhen we compare the performance of algorithms we use a rough measurement of their average and worst-case performance using something called “Big-O”. Big-O Notation. … WebData Structures and Efficient Algorithms - Mar 01 2024 Myocarditis and idiopathic dilated cardiomyopathy are being increasingly ... It starts with an introduction to algorithms and big O notation, later explains bubble, merge, quicksort, and other popular programming patterns. You’ll also learn about data structures such as binary crystal by stevie nicks lyrics

Big O Cheat Sheet – Time Complexity Chart

Category:Solved 2. Big O Notation and Algorithm Efficiency (20%) What

Tags:Data structures and algorithms big o notation

Data structures and algorithms big o notation

Solved 2. Big O Notation and Algorithm Efficiency (20%) What

WebSep 4, 2024 · A notation is a collection of related symbols that are each given an arbitrary meaning, created to facilitate structured communication within a domain of knowledge or … WebLearn, implement, and use different Data Structures. Learn, implement and use different Algorithms. Become a better developer by mastering computer science fundamentals. Learn everything you need to ace difficult coding interviews. Cracking the Coding Interview with 100+ questions with explanations. Time and Space Complexity of Data Structures ...

Data structures and algorithms big o notation

Did you know?

WebApr 23, 2024 · Big O notation is an asymptotic analysis that describes how long an algorithm takes to perform. In other words, it’s used to talk about how efficient or complex an algorithm is. Big O describes the execution time, or run time, of an algorithm relative to its input N N as the input increases. WebBig O notation is the way to measure how software program's running time or space requirements grow as the input size grows. We can't measure this using abso...

WebJul 8, 2024 · In particular, Big O notation and the different scales of time and space that represent the worst-case scenarios for your algorithms from input to output, from linear, polynomial, exponential, to logarithmic time scales. These scales will have dramatic differences in the performance and expected computation times of your algorithms. WebBig o cheatsheet with complexities chart Big o complete Graph ![Bigo graph][1] Legend ![legend][3] ![Big o cheatsheet][2] ![DS chart][4] ![Searching chart][5] Sorting Algorithms chart ![sorting chart][6] ![Heaps chart][7] ![graphs chart][8] … HackerEarth is a global hub of 5M+ developers. We help companies accurately assess, interview, and hire top …

WebWhat is Big-O Notation? Big-O Notation is a symbol or we can say it is a symbolic notation which says that how your algorithm is performed if the input data changes. mostly when the input data increases. What it means. When we talk about the algorithm, algorithms have three pillars. WebCheck @cherdy/javascript-algorithms-and-data-structures 0.0.7 package - Last release 0.0.7 with MIT licence at our NPM packages aggregator and search npm.io 0.0.7 • …

WebAug 29, 2024 · The Big – O notation is a unit to express complexity in terms of the size of the input that goes into an algorithm . Following are the Big –O notation rules to figure out an algorithm's performance or …

WebStrictly speaking, 3n + 4 is O(n²), too, but big-O notation is often misused to mean "equal to" rather than "less than". The notion of "equal to" is expressed by Θ(n) . The importance of this measure can be seen in … dvora port washingtonWebMay 11, 2024 · Big O notation in data structures is the most efficient tool to compare the efficiency of algorithms. it represents the upper bound of an algorithm. it tells the … dvoretsky school of chess excellenceWebBig-Oh Notation (O) Big-Omega Notation ( ) Theta Notation ( ) Little-o Notation (o) Little-Omega Notation ( ) 1.4.1. The Big-Oh Notation Big-Oh notation is a way of comparing algorithms and is used for computing the complexity of algorithms; i.e., the amount of time that it takes for computer program to run . dvorak wind scaleWebJul 13, 2024 · Graphical Representation In simple language, Big – Omega (Ω) notation specifies the asymptotic (at the extreme) lower bound for a function f (n). Follow the steps below to calculate Big – Omega (Ω) for any program: Break the … dvo renewablesWebIt would be convenient to have a form of asymptotic notation that means "the running time grows at most this much, but it could grow more slowly." We use "big-O" notation for just such occasions. If a running time is O (f (n)) O(f (n)), then for large enough n n, the running time is at most k \cdot f (n) k ⋅f (n) for some constant k k. Here's ... dvoretsky\\u0027s analytical manual pdfWebBig-O Notation (O-notation) Big-O notation represents the upper bound of the running time of an algorithm. Thus, it gives the worst-case complexity of an algorithm. Big-O gives the upper bound of a function. O (g (n)) = { … dvorak\u0027s symphony from the new worldWebData Structures and Efficient Algorithms - Mar 01 2024 Myocarditis and idiopathic dilated cardiomyopathy are being increasingly ... It starts with an introduction to algorithms and … dvo rear shock